KPIs You'll Own
Cost Per Lead (CPL)
Track paid campaign efficiency across LinkedIn and Google Ads to ensure spend optimization.
Email Open & Click-Through Rate (CTR)
Target 25%+ open rate and 4%+ CTR on B2B nurture campaigns within target industries.
Website Conversion Rate
Monitor lead submissions and demo requests; aim for 3-5% conversion on high-intent traffic.
Campaign ROI
Measure revenue influenced by each digital initiative; target 3:1 or better return on marketing spend.
Lead Quality Score
Work with sales to grade inbound leads; improve quality-to-quantity ratio monthly.

About Growth Marketing roles
Growth marketers drive user acquisition, activation, and retention through data-driven experimentation. They sit at the intersection of product, data, and marketing — running A/B tests, building funnels, and scaling what works.
